The Wilton Collaborative Space, now managed by the Wilton Community Center, hosts the following events in February: All are held at 21 Greg Street, Wilton.

On Friday, February 3rd, Wilton Folk Cafe returns with bluegrass band Newfound Glass. Newfound Grass plays traditional progressive bluegrass with a modern twist. Doors open at 7:00 pm and the performance starts at 7:30. This coffeehouse series is supported by the Wilton Main Street Association. We look forward to your donation. Light refreshments are provided. Reservations are highly recommended at 603-654-1245 or strumma@aol.com.

Meet Ukrainian artist OlhaNecheporenko and her family on Sunday, February 5th. Necheporenko is an artist and painter who plans to exhibit and sell some of her work. One of her works will be her silent auction, the proceeds of which will help families of children with disabilities and refugees from the occupied territories of Ukraine affected by the Russian invasion.

Necheporenko shares her plans to host art classes for both children and adults at Wilton Collaborative Space. The reception will also host Art Her activities for children. Light refreshments are provided. Reservations are highly recommended at 603-654-1245 or strumma@aol.com.

Saturday, February 11th from 5:00pm to 7:00pm is the Chili Cookery/Potluck. 1st, 2nd and 3rd place will receive meat chili and vegetarian chili. Bread, drink and dessert are included. Donations are highly appreciated. To participate, call 603-654-1245 or email strumma@aol.com. For more information on Winterfest, visit visitwilton.com.

An open mic night will be held on Tuesday, February 21 from 7:00 pm to 9:30 pm. People can share songs and poems and all ages are welcome. There is free pizza and donations are welcome. Sign up at 603-654-1245 or strumma@aol.com. This is a date change for February only. Events are typically held on the 4th Wednesday of each month.
